Summary

Discover how easy cooking over a campfire can be!

Camping in the great outdoors doesn’t mean cookouts have to be limited to hot dogs on a stick. With the help of four simple tools—a cast iron skillet, a Dutch oven, skewers, or foil—this beginner-friendly cookbook shows you how to serve up hot and delicious meals fresh off your campfire.

About The Author

Mountain Dude

Mountain Dude has extensively traveled, explored, and camped throughout several of the world’s continents, beginning in the Appalachian Mountain range when he was 16 years old. After decades of experiencing and studying cultures, ways of life, and foods of the world, he and his wife have returned home and settled down to live a peaceful, purposeful life on 37 acres surrounded by national forest, creeks, and wildlife in southeastern Tennessee.
